Originating in the 1700's with later additions in the 19th and 20th centuries, this four bedroomed attractive Grade ll listed period cottage, is set in St Margaret's Street one of the most sought after locations in Rochester. The cottage has a distinctive front elevation under a peg tile roof, with many period features such as fireplaces, exposed beams, floorboards, doors, large central chimney and cellars. There is a dining room, sitting room and good sized drawing room opening out onto the decked patio. The fitted kitchen leads to a sun room with double doors opening onto a brick terrace. There is a downstairs shower room, upstairs bathroom and a large reception landing ideal as a study area/occasional bedroom with bed settee or reading room. An original spiral staircase leads to the two attic bedrooms. The long west facing walled garden is a real gardeners' delight, the owner has created a mature garden of different spaces to enjoy. A mixture of seating areas, lawn, flower and shrub beds with abundance of planting and trees. The house lies within a conservation area and sits well with historic landmarks including the Cathedral, Chertsey Castle Gate, Rochester Castle and the restored, vibrant High Street with its independent shops, cafes and restaurants. Rochester is well known for its association with Charles Dickens and hosts a variety of cultural festivals during the year, such as Sweeps, Dickensian Christmas and Castle gardens concerts. The attractive High Street is lined with a selection of period buildings dating from Georgian and Victorian times. There are a range of schools, private and state, including Kings School, Rochester Girls Grammar School and the Mathematical school all within walking distance. The mainline station is within a few minutes' walk and has excellent services to London Cannon Street, Charing Cross, Victoria and a hi-speed service to Ebbsfleet (18min), Stratford and St Pancras (38 min).
